To determine the suitable products in the given Grignard reaction, let's analyze the reactants and the reaction mechanism.
The Grignard reagent in this reaction is (CH_3)_2CHMgBr, which is an organomagnesium compound. The carbon attached to the magnesium has a partial negative charge and acts as a nucleophile.
The substrate for the reaction is a ketone, which has a carbonyl group C=O. The carbonyl carbon is electrophilic and susceptible to nucleophilic attack.
In this reaction, the product is a tertiary alcohol formed by the addition of (CH_3)_2CH group to the carbonyl carbon.
